Kempinski Hotel Rotes Ross Halle Leipzig details:  Very welcome to our Kempinski Hotel Rotes Ross Halle-Leipzig!
The hotel is situated directly at the pedestrian zone, one of the main shopping streets of the city. From here you have a pleasant connection to the market square in the city centre (10 minutes on foot) and to the main train station (5 minutes). A beautiful city centre setting without traffic noise...
The elegant Boutique Hotel has a classical style of decor with Italian furniture, Scottish carpets and numerous pictures and drawings.



The intimate atmosphere and the tasteful charm of our marble wellness area invite you to a stay in a quiet, relaxing environment. A Finnish sauna, a steam sauna, two whirlpools, a solarium as well as a fitness room will revitalise you for the next days.
If required we also offer a massage service which will help to realign mind and body in perfect harmony. You will feel invigorated and ready to enjoy your further stay with us.

MapWith a rich history in salt works and as a town of trade, the city of Halle has been characterized by appreciators as a virtual open-air museum and can best be experienced per guided sightseeing tour or with a tour in one of the historical trolley cars. Underway, the visitor is exposed to, for example, the Frankish foundations, the Moritz castle, the castle of Giebichenstein and the town square which is bordered by five towers. In addition to these impressive optical sights, George Frideric Handel's native town also offers acoustic pleasures to be endulged. Every year, the entire city spends two weeks in June celebrating the grand musical display known as the Handel festival. Additional highlights include the festival of lights and the salt works festival, each luring thousands of visitors every year with various concerts, the traditional fisherman's poach, and the famous "Bootskorso" into the city of Saale, where hundreds of lantern lit boats sail through the summer night.
